Healthcare charges for services and supplies needs to be capped and regulated. If a hospital can offer a "no insurance" discount of up to 50% or more, then they should be just fine giving a similar discount to insurance companies so that more people can actually pay for insurance and still be able to maintain a household. Drug companies should be similarly capped. The development costs should be figured, not estimated by importance, and spread across the product dispersal. Redirect funding (Medicare/Medicaid & welfare), charitable, and non profit resources into a government provided public healthcare. Everyone covered and cared for eliminates non payment and indigent care costs. Money, not debt, will circulate and stimulate and will give surplus funds once plan is fully implemented.
